- Step 1: Navigate to
C:\Windows\System32(this holds 64-bit DLLs). - Step 2: Copy the following files (only if they exist):
xinput1_3.dll,d3dx9_43.dll,d3d11.dll,msvcp120.dll,msvcr120.dll. - Step 3: Paste them into the folder where
Sniper_x64.exeis installed. - Step 4: Launch the game. Warning: Do not copy files from
SysWOW64into the game folder, as those are 32-bit and will perpetuate the error.
